Transaction 21a3e3968a4ac9097714ccb1c86ae534b4522113ca4f350721c68d596f468436
1 Input
1 Output
-
21a3e3968a4ac9097714ccb1c86ae534b4522113ca4f350721c68d596f468436:0
- value
- 60266
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3d6e9eec3e26c55f6b5893da5abb9112e654104c078f213eb313f44a3ffd2d84
- address
- bc1p84hfamp7ymz4766cj0d94wu3ztn9gyzvq78jz04nz06y50la9kzqd5c06s